§ 35-45-2-2 — Harassment; "obscene message" defined

Text

(a)A person who, with intent to harass, annoy, or alarm another person but with no intent of legitimate communication:
(1)makes a telephone call, whether or not a conversation ensues;
(2)communicates with a person by telegraph, mail, or other form of written communication;
(3)transmits an obscene message, or indecent or profane words, on a Citizens Radio Service channel; or
(4)uses a computer network (as defined in IC 35-43-2-3(a)) or other form of electronic communication to:
(A)communicate with a person; or
(B)transmit an obscene message or indecent or profane words to a person; commits harassment, a Class B misdemeanor.
